Historical Tracing of Old Streets and Alleys in Changsha
Although many ancient buildings in Changsha were burned down in Wenxi fire, commercial streets and high-rise buildings also changed the face of the city, you can still see traces of history in some old streets. Shops have been built in some streets and lanes, and the former prosperity has taken on a new look; Some of them are not near mainstream business districts or scenic spots. If you are not interested tourists, it is easy to miss these seemingly unusual historical witnesses. Take a look at it before it is all torn down.
Chaozong Street east of Huangxing North Road, as one of the few remaining Mashi Streets in Changsha, was once the seat of Changsha County in the Ming and Qing Dynasties, and it was the only way from the city gate to Xiangjiang Wharf in the old days. After the Republic of China, Xiangya Medical College, Fu Tao Girls' Middle School and true jesus church were established here one after another. Now you can still see the stone tablet of the former residence of military affairs minister Qu in the late Qing Dynasty, and the church is still there. In the middle of the street, there is also a hotel of the Republic of China hidden in an alley named "Zi Yuan". Open the door and you can see the old stage of the Republic of China with cornices inside.
Most street names in Changsha have historical significance. By looking at the street name, we can know the location of this street in the past government office building. In front of the office is the "main street" and behind it is the "back street". For example, Duzheng Street, Xianzheng Street and Gaozheng Street next to Tianxin are all county offices of Huashan County established in the Ming and Qing Dynasties. During the day, it is quiet and peaceful, and it still retains the taste of ancient poetry; After nightfall, it became a popular food street.
Taiping Street, where Jia Yi's former residence is located, preserves a relatively complete pattern of "fishbone" street. Because of its proximity to the Xiangjiang River, businessmen have gathered for thousands of years. At the beginning of the 20th century, foreign companies gathered and prospered. At the end of 2007, this ancient street was renovated as an antique, and now it is a commercial street full of tourists.
Mobil foreign firm was transformed into a small museum to display Huxiang culture. Taiping granary is closed, formerly known as Ganyisheng granary in the late Qing Dynasty. Its owner, Zhu Changlin, is Zhu Rongji's great grandfather and uncle. Go deep into the alley and observe the architectural style of Changsha ancient dwellings without disturbing the owner. Compared with the bustling commercial street dozens of meters away, it is obviously closer to the original life of the local area for decades.

yuelu mountain
Below the foothills, Yuelu Mountain is at the foot of Hengshan Mountain in Nanyue. This famous Huxiang Mountain with profound cultural and historical background is only 300 meters above sea level. There are many ancient and famous trees on the mountain, which are green in spring and summer. In late autumn, maple and ginkgo trees turn red and yellow. In winter, there is a unique frozen beauty. There are two gates in the scenic spot, the south gate and the east gate. If the time is short, two or three hours from the south gate will be enough to see the main attractions.
You can see the famous Yuelu Academy here, and the Love Night Pavilion comes out from the back door. The museum's fame stems from Du Mu's "Mountain Walk" and "Night Sleeping in LAM Raymond", which is especially popular with group tourists in late autumn. When I was studying in Changsha, Mao Zedong, I often took my friends to "lean on the bar for several nights", which is also an important place for Xinmin Society activities.
The ancient Lushan Temple halfway up the mountain is the birthplace of Huxiang Buddhism. On both sides of the gatehouse, there are famous couplets of "the first scene in Han and Wei Dynasties, the first scene in the world"

Orange i.
It is said that Changsha is named after the long beach in this river. After the Jin and Tang Dynasties, many kinds of citrus appeared on the mainland. In Du Fu's poem, he said, "Taoyuan people have changed the system, but the land in Orange Island is still fertile." Zhu and Zhang Zhi had a rest here when they crossed the river to Yuelu Academy in the Southern Song Dynasty. 1904, more than ten years after Changsha was turned into a commercial port, there were gradually alien residential areas on the mainland. Today, you can also see Tang Shengzhi's residence during the Republic of China and the Juzhou 19 10 Western Restaurant, which was converted from the priest's residence. 1925, 32-year-old Mao Zedong spent an "independent cold autumn" here, watched "Going North on Xiangjiang River" and wrote a famous song "Qinyuanchun Changsha".

Hunan Provincial Museum
Hunan Provincial Museum consists of two exhibition halls, namely, History and Culture and Mawangdui Han Tomb, with rich collections and exquisite displays. The museum has a free lecture every half hour (except11:00-13: 30). Located on the second floor, the "Hunan People-Sanxiang History and Culture" exhibition hall can let you know in detail the historical evolution of Hunan's cultural customs of Miao, Tujia, Dong and Yao from the bronze civilization of Yin and Shang Dynasties to the arrival of Chu people in Hunan, and then to the prosperity of Huguang in Jiangxi.
The third floor is the exhibition hall of Mawangdui Han Tomb in Changsha. Wangdui is the most important historical heritage in Hunan Province. A large number of funerary objects unearthed from Xin Zhui's tomb are displayed in the exhibition hall, which restores the present life of ancient people and their yearning for the afterlife.
Tian Xin
During the Wanli period, Tianxin Pavilion was regarded as a symbol of the ancient city of Changsha. At the beginning of the 20th century, Changsha people decided the time by the gunfire at noon.
During the Anti-Japanese War, it was a civic club behind the smoke. Today's Tianxin Park is still very lively, and people play and sing in the morning and evening, which is very lively.
Passing through Chonglie Gate and Chonglie Pavilion to commemorate the soldiers killed in Changsha Battle is the only historical site in ancient Changsha-the site of the ancient city wall. Be careful of the narrow and steep stairs when climbing the attic. You can watch the 4D short film Guan Yu vs Changsha in Gongbei Building, and there is a century-old Changsha photo exhibition in Nanping Building, which is a good opportunity for travelers to understand the history of Changsha.
